Changan Yuexiang V3's Body Control Module (BCM) is located directly above the driver's left foot. Below is relevant information: 1. Introduction: The Changan Yuexiang V3 is a classic sedan launched by Changan Automobile in 2012, making its debut at the 2011 Guangzhou Auto Show. Positioned slightly below the Yuexiang, it was officially named Yuexiang V3 in 2012, with main competitors including the Tianjin FAW Xiali N5, Suzuki Alto, and Chevrolet New Sail. Currently produced at the Hafei Automobile factory, the Changan Yuexiang V3 was officially launched in Shijiazhuang on June 20, 2012. 2. Powertrain: The Yuexiang V3 is equipped with Changan's efficient and low-consumption C13 all-aluminum engine, delivering a maximum torque of 121N·m and a maximum power of 69KW, leading its class. The C13 engine features multi-point electronic fuel injection control. Through collaborations with world-class suppliers like Delphi, Faurecia, Gates, and Litens, it achieves optimal fuel control technology, optimizing the vehicle's power and fuel efficiency. The combined urban fuel consumption is just 5.6L/100km.

I remember the last time I was looking for the BCM control box location of my Changan Yuexiang V3. I was fixing the car myself and spent half an hour figuring it out. Generally, it's hidden under the driver's seat, near the foot mat, specifically to the right of the pedal. Just lift the carpet or foam pad, and you'll see a small black box. There are many wire harnesses connected to it, making it prone to dust accumulation or moisture. I once had an issue with the lights not working because it had come loose. It's advisable to disconnect the battery negative terminal before working on it to avoid short circuits or sparks, which could also affect window control. If you're replacing it yourself, be careful not to pinch the wires. In older cars, the position might have shifted slightly, so use a flashlight to get a good look. Regular maintenance should include removing debris and keeping it dry to prevent malfunctions like locking failure or flickering lights. This component controls the lights and some electronic parts, so tampering with it is not recommended.

How Long Does It Take to Fully Charge an Electric Bike?

Using a standard plug socket with a rated current not exceeding 16A, you can charge directly, and it takes approximately 8-12 hours to fully charge. Below are the specific details: Low-power charging pile charging: Electric bikes can be charged using an AC charging pile, with a charging duration of about 4 hours. Slow charging piles typically have a power of 3.5kW and 7kW, and this value depends on the rated input power of the onboard charger. High-power DC charging pile: Using a high-power off-board DC charger, it directly outputs DC to charge the battery of the electric vehicle. High-power charging piles on the market range from 30kW to over 100kW, and the charging time generally varies from a dozen minutes to 2 hours. This is commonly referred to as fast charging or quick charging.

Listening to Lossless or High-Quality Music in the Car?

Listening to lossless music in the car. Lossless music: Lossless audio refers to uncompressed audio files, typically in formats such as APE, FLAC, and WAVE. A standard CD has about 700MB of storage, and if a CD contains 15 songs, each song would require approximately 50MB. Music compression: Large music files take longer to download and require more storage space. Therefore, they are often compressed into formats like MP3 or WMA, reducing their size to around 5MB for easier downloading. However, compressed music loses some quality, primarily in the loss of detail. On lower-quality playback systems, such as computer sound cards with mediocre speakers, most people may not easily notice the difference.

Under what circumstances is 100 points deducted for gear shifting?

Reasons for deducting 100 points during gear shifting in Subject 3: 1. Reason one: Looking down at the gear or failing to engage the gear twice in a row while driving; 2. Reason two: Coasting in neutral during the gear shifting process; 3. Reason three: Failing to smoothly shift up or down as instructed; 4. Reason four: Taking eyes off the driving direction for more than 2 seconds; 5. Reason five: Mismatch between gear and vehicle speed. If the clutch pedal is not fully depressed when shifting gears, and the next higher gear is engaged, the system will not detect the gear shift signal after the speed increases, assuming the vehicle is still in the lower gear, leading to a speed mismatch and resulting in point deduction.
